Term ends with a cold swim

All the brave participants received a cup of hot chocolate donated by Mouthful Café.

 

Staff and learners at The King’s School West Rand braved the cold water and participated in the inaugural Polar Bear Swim on Friday, 14 June.

This activity, which was an addition to the school’s activity calendar, was valiantly led by deputy principal, Sean Muddiman. The event saw some teachers taking a dip in polar bear costumes and masks, and resulted in much hilarity from the learners.

Educators Jandré Swanepoel and Angela van Druten pose for a photo wearing their polar bear masks.

All the brave participants received a cup of hot chocolate donated by Mouthful Café.

The school also applauded the learners who donated blankets to the school’s blanket drive.
